golang 优点

发布时间:2024-10-02 19:37:23

Go语言是一种全新的编程语言,它因其独特优点而备受开发者的喜爱。无论是在效率、并发性还是代码简洁性方面,Go语言都拥有非常明显的优势。接下来,本文将详细介绍这些优点。

高效性

Go语言以其出色的性能而闻名。它的编译速度快,这意味着开发者可以更迅速地构建和部署应用程序。与其他语言相比,Go语言的编译器执行速度更快,这对于大型项目尤为重要。此外,Go语言通过垃圾回收机制自动管理内存,减轻了开发者的负担。

并发性

Go语言专注于并发编程,其并发模型是极其强大且易于使用的。Go语言通过轻量级线程(goroutine)和通道(channel)实现了高效的并发编程,使得开发者能够更好地利用多核处理器的性能。与传统的多线程编程相比,Go语言的并发模型更安全,更易于理解和调试。

简洁性

Go语言以简洁著称,它的语法简单明了,没有冗余和繁杂的特性。Go语言的代码具有优雅、清晰的特点,易于阅读和维护。与其他语言相比,Go语言让开发者可以更快地理解和编写代码,大大提高了开发效率。

总之,Go语言以其高效性、并发性和简洁性而备受开发者欢迎。它是一个强大而灵活的编程语言,适用于各种不同类型的应用程序开发。对于寻求高性能和高效开发的开发者来说,Go语言无疑是一个理想的选择。

相关推荐